How to Fix Pc Not Detecting Os

Check BIOS/UEFI Settings

The first step in troubleshooting a PC that doesn’t detect the OS is to verify its BIOS or UEFI settings. These firmware settings control how your PC initializes hardware components and boot devices.

  • Access BIOS/UEFI: Restart your computer and press the designated key (commonly F2, F10, DEL, or ESC) during startup to enter BIOS or UEFI settings. The specific key varies by manufacturer.
  • Verify Boot Order: Ensure that the primary boot device is set to your hard drive or SSD where the OS is installed. If the boot order is incorrect or the drive is missing, the system won’t detect the OS.
  • Check Drive Detection: Confirm that the BIOS/UEFI recognizes your storage device. If it’s not listed, there may be a hardware connection issue.
  • Disable Secure Boot (if applicable): Some systems have Secure Boot enabled, which can interfere with OS detection, especially when installing or repairing OSes.
  • Enable Legacy Boot Mode: If your system uses UEFI, switching to Legacy mode might resolve detection issues, but be cautious as this can affect your existing OS setup.

After adjusting settings, save changes and restart your computer to see if the OS is now detected.

Check Hardware Connections and Components

Hardware issues are common culprits behind OS detection problems. Ensuring all physical components are properly connected is crucial.

  • Inspect Storage Devices: Turn off the PC, unplug it, and open the case. Check that the SATA or NVMe cables are securely connected to both the motherboard and the drive.
  • Test with Different Ports or Cables: Sometimes, faulty cables or ports can prevent detection. Swap cables or connect the drive to a different port to rule out hardware faults.
  • Check Power Supply: Ensure your storage device is receiving power. Listen for drive spin-up sounds or check for LED indicators.
  • Remove External Devices: Disconnect all unnecessary peripherals to prevent conflicts during boot.

If hardware connections are intact but detection issues persist, consider testing the drive on another system or replacing suspect cables or drives.

Run Diagnostic Tools

Diagnostic tools can help identify hardware failures or disk errors that may prevent OS detection.

  • Use Built-in Diagnostics: Many manufacturers provide diagnostic tools accessible from BIOS or via bootable USB drives. Run these to check drive health.
  • Check Disk Health: If you can boot into recovery mode or use a bootable USB, run commands like chkdsk in Windows or fsck in Linux to scan for errors.
  • SMART Status: Use tools like CrystalDiskInfo or similar utilities to check the SMART status of your drive, which indicates potential hardware failure.

If diagnostics reveal a failing drive, replacing the hardware may be necessary to restore OS detection.

Repair or Reinstall the Operating System

If hardware and BIOS settings are in order, but the OS still isn’t detected, repairing or reinstalling the OS could resolve the issue.

  • Use Bootable Recovery Media: Create a bootable USB or DVD with your OS installation media (Windows, Linux, etc.).
  • Boot from Recovery Media: Change boot order in BIOS/UEFI to boot from the recovery media.
  • Repair Installation: Follow on-screen prompts to repair the existing OS installation if options are available.
  • Reinstall OS: If repair options fail, consider performing a clean installation. Ensure you back up important data beforehand.

This process can resolve corrupted boot records or system files that prevent the OS from being detected.

Update or Reinstall Storage Drivers

Outdated or corrupted storage drivers can sometimes interfere with OS detection. Updating or reinstalling drivers may help.

  • Access Safe Mode: Boot into Safe Mode if possible, by interrupting the normal boot process or using recovery options.
  • Update Drivers: Use Device Manager or manufacturer’s utility to update storage controller drivers.
  • Reinstall Drivers: Uninstall existing drivers and then reinstall the latest versions from the manufacturer’s website.

This step ensures your hardware communicates effectively with the system, aiding in proper OS detection.

Check for Firmware Updates

Firmware updates for your motherboard or storage devices can resolve compatibility issues that prevent OS detection.

  • Visit Manufacturer Websites: Download the latest BIOS/UEFI firmware and storage device firmware updates.
  • Follow Update Procedures Carefully: Follow manufacturer instructions precisely to avoid bricking your motherboard or drives.
  • Update and Reboot: After updating, restart your PC and verify if the OS is now detected.
